Re: [FW1] Hide NAT question



On Fri, 29 Dec 2000, Rodney Lacroix wrote:

> 
> When hiding an internal network, is there a standard for the IP address 
> you should hide the network behind?  I assume that you hide it behind the
> firewall's external IP address.  However, does that lead to unwanted
> traffic direct to the firewall from the Internet?

no, there is no default. it depends how many IP-addresses you have.

there is no problem to use the firewall's IP-address for the hide-NAT.
